Leblanch Surname User-submission:
LeBlanc, a well-distributed name of French origin, translates directly to 'the white' and was originally given as a nickname to someone with (prematurely) white hair or a pale complexion. The earliest origin of the name is the Old High German, blanc, translating to 'bright', 'shining' or 'beautiful'.

How Common Is The Last Name Leblanch? popularity and diffusion
The surname Leblanch is the 2,136,387th most frequently used family name throughout the world It is held by approximately 1 in 93,430,076 people. The last name Leblanch is predominantly found in The Americas, where 96 percent of Leblanch reside; 62 percent reside in Caribbean and 62 percent reside in Hispano-Caribbean.
The last name is most commonly occurring in Cuba, where it is borne by 48 people, or 1 in 240,057. In Cuba Leblanch is primarily found in: Villa Clara Province, where 77 percent reside, Camagüey Province, where 8 percent reside and Havana, where 8 percent reside. Barring Cuba this last name exists in 4 countries. It is also found in The United States, where 22 percent reside and Brazil, where 12 percent reside.
